Chinaunix

标题: 怎么能在C++里更改系统时间呢~!? [打印本页]

作者: fengyunerdao    时间: 2007-07-04 17:42
标题: 怎么能在C++里更改系统时间呢~!?
如题!!!!
作者: ivhb    时间: 2007-07-04 17:42
给我分:)
作者: ivhb    时间: 2007-07-04 17:43
和你的操作系统有关吧
system("date");
应该是最简单的
作者: ivhb    时间: 2007-07-04 17:43
system("time")?
作者: fengyunerdao    时间: 2007-07-04 17:45
我是初学者  麻烦能写的详细些么??~!~!谢谢啦~!
作者: ivhb    时间: 2007-07-04 17:49
就是system调用啦。调用操作系统本身提供的命令来修改。
你看看,一般unix/linux上是date命令
ms上是time命令,你试试看就知道。
作者: fengyunerdao    时间: 2007-07-04 17:59
:wink: OK了   3Q!~!~
作者: cobras    时间: 2007-07-04 18:19
#include <time.h>

struct tm new_time;
time_t tm_val;

/* initalize new_time structure */
tm_val = mktime(&new_time);
time(&tm_val);




欢迎光临 Chinaunix (http://bbs.chinaunix.net/) Powered by Discuz! X3.2